RKS’ House of Dosa Ltd, located at 1391 Kingsway, Vancouver, B.C., V5V 3E3, is looking for a full–time Restaurant General Manager.
The candidate should have either three years of experience or a degree in a relevant field and Experience and specialization in Computer and technology (MS Excel, MS Office, MS Outlook, MS PowerPoint, MS Windows, MS Word)
Pay per hour will be $44.00 per hour.
This is a permanent full-time position with 32 to 35 hours per week. We will also consider candidates who wish to work part-time only.
Some of the duties of the Restaurant General Manager are:
. Allocate material, human, and financial resources to implement organizational policies and programs
. Co-ordinate the work of regions, divisions, or departments
. Establish objectives for the organization and formulate or approve policies and programs.
. Represent the organization or delegate representatives to act on behalf of the organization in negotiations or other official functions
. Select middle managers, directors, or other executive staff, delegate the necessary authority to them, and create optimum working conditions
. Establish financial and administrative controls, formulate and approve promotional campaigns, and overall human resources planning.
